Output 66103d6e9e3345906d9986e62034dbb96dc5fe54a7ba25e4aeb1f019403b4914:0

value
5824021
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b2e88c9005a13b6206b522a71375f0925bdb5e4 OP_EQUALVERIFY OP_CHECKSIG
address
16PvcaaqoesGb3bLEZfNexQVhkYVJF8zFB
transaction
66103d6e9e3345906d9986e62034dbb96dc5fe54a7ba25e4aeb1f019403b4914
confirmations
45563
spent
true